Certified Nursing Assistant
CNA certification is regulated at the state level through Boards of Nursing. The federal OBRA mandate requires a minimum of 75 training hours, but most states exceed this. Training programs combine classroom instruction, clinical practice, and skills lab hours, followed by a competency exam.

CNA certification requires completing a state-approved training program and passing a competency exam. Requirements vary by state, with different training hours, exam providers, and renewal cycles.
State-approved CNA training programs combine classroom instruction with hands-on clinical hours. The federal minimum is 75 hours, but many states require 100+ hours covering patient care skills, infection control, communication, safety procedures, and resident rights.
After completing training, candidates must pass a two-part competency exam: a written (or oral) knowledge test and a clinical skills evaluation. Most states use Pearson VUE, Prometric, or D&SDT as their exam provider.
CNA certification must be renewed every 1-2 years. Most states require a minimum number of paid nursing work hours (typically 8 hours) and completion of in-service training or continuing education hours to maintain active status on the nurse aide registry.

| State | Training Hours | Exam Provider | Total Cost | CE Hours | Renewal | Verified |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Alabama(AL) | 75 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P) and Prometric | $135–$185 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Alaska(AK) | 140 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P® Nurse Aide Exam) | $260–$335 | 24 | Confirmed via 'License Expiration Dates' link and renewal application on official site; fixed expiration on March 31 of even-numbered years is consistent with CBPL patterns | March 2026 |
| Arizona(AZ) | 120 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ies LLP / Headmaster LLP | Exam fee only |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Arkansas(AR) | 90 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ies – Headmaster (also operating as Headmaster LLP) | $125–$135 | 12 | 2 years (24 months, no grace period) | March 2026 |
| California(CA) | 160 hrs | Credentia (Northern California) and D&S Diversified Technologies/Headmaster (Southern California) | $115–$180 | 48 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Colorado(CO) | 75 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P) | $135+ | 12 |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| Connecticut(CT) | 100 hrs | Prometric Inc. | $118+ | 12 | 24 months | March 2026 |
| Delaware(DE) | 150 hrs | Prometric | $115+ | 24 |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| District of Columbia(DC) | 120 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P) – transitioned from Pearson VUE | $167–$192 | 24 | 24 months | March 2026 |
| Florida(FL) | 120 hrs | Prometric | $205–$230 | 24 | 2 years (expires May 31 of renewal year) | March 2026 |
| Georgia(GA) | 85 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P) | $130+ | 12 | 2 years (24 months, no grace period) | March 2026 |
| Hawaii(HI) | 100 hrs | Prometric | $225 (written/skills) or $235 (oral/skills) | 24 hours of continuing education or a 24-hour competency evaluation course required for Group 2 CNAs (non-Medicare/Medicaid settings) | 24 months (2 years) | March 2026 |
| Idaho(ID) | 120 hrs | Prometric (written/oral exam); skills exam administered by training provider or approved test site | $29–$39 | 12 | 24 months from the date of the last day worked | March 2026 |
| Illinois(IL) | 120 hrs | Southern Illinois University at Carbondale (SIUC) – Illinois Nurse Aide Testing | $85 | 12 |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| Indiana(IN) | 105 hrs | Ivy Tech Community College | $100 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Iowa(IA) | 75 hrs | Headmaster (D&S Diversified) and Credentia for written/oral; Iowa community colleges for skills evaluation | $165–$205 | 12 hours per year if employed in a federally certified long-term care facility |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| Kansas(KS) | 90 hrs | KDADS Health Occupations Credentialing (computer-based exam administered at multiple statewide sites) | $20 | 12 |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| Kentucky(KY) | 75 hrs | Kentucky Community and Technical College System (KCTCS) | $135–$150 | 12 | 24 months | March 2026 |
| Louisiana(LA) | 80 hrs | Prometric | $151 | 12 |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| Maine(ME) | 130 hrs | Maine CNA Competency Test (administered through state-approved evaluators) | $0 for registry placement | 12 | Every 24 months | March 2026 |
| Maryland(MD) | 100 hrs | Credentia (via CNA365 platform) – National Nurse Aide Assessment Program (NNAAP) | $161.25 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Massachusetts(MA) | 100 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ies – Headmaster via TestMaster Universe (TMU) | $100 | 12 |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| Michigan(MI) | 75 hrs | D & S Diversified Technologies - Headmaster | $215 | At least 12 hours annually (24 hours per 2-year renewal cycle) per Rule 400.315, effective March 23, 2026; must include abuse, neglect, and care plan training | 24 months | March 2026 |
| Minnesota(MN) | 75 hrs | D&SDT-Headmaster (D&S Diversified Technologies – Headmaster) | $270 | 12 | 24 months | March 2026 |
| Mississippi(MS)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ies LLP / Headmaster LLP | $135 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Missouri(MO) | 175 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ies (Headmaster) | $125 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Montana(MT)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ies (Headmaster) | $97 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Nebraska(NE) | 75 hrs | Nebraska Health Care Learning Center (NHCLC) | $100 | 12 | 2 years (continuous) | March 2026 |
| Nevada(NV) | 75 hrs | Credentia | $190 | 24 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| New Hampshire(NH) | 100 hrs | Excel Testing (exceltestingnh.com) | $310 (computed: $200 exam + $63 registration + $47 background check) | — | 2 years | March 2026 |
| New Jersey(NJ) | 90 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ies (Headmaster) for skills testing; PSI for written/oral testing | $76 | 12 | Every 24 months | March 2026 |
| New Mexico(NM)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ies LLP / Headmaster LLP | $140 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| New York(NY) | 100 hrs | Prometric | $115 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| North Carolina(NC) | 75 hrs | Credentia (via CNA365 platform) | $140 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| North Dakota(ND)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ies (Headmaster) | $275 | 12 |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| Ohio(OH)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ies LLP (D&SDT) – Headmaster LLP | $104 | 12 | 24 months | March 2026 |
| Oklahoma(OK) | 75 hrs | Oklahoma Department of Career and Technology Education (CareerTech) Health Certification Project; also Prometric for some testing | $75 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Oregon(OR) | 155 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ies LLP, dba Headmaster LLP | $176.50 | 0 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Pennsylvania(PA) | 80 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P) | $157–$175 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Rhode Island(RI) | 120 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P) | $205 | 12 | 2 years (24 months) | March 2026 |
| South Carolina(SC) | 100 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P via CNA365 platform) | $165 | 12 | 24 months | March 2026 |
| South Dakota(SD)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ies LLP dba Headmaster LLP; test scheduling coordinated via SDHCA (LuAnn Severson, 605-339-2071) | $207.50 | 24 | 2 years (24-month period) | March 2026 |
| Tennessee(TN)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ies (Headmaster) via TMU portal (tn.tmutest.com) | $177.15 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Texas(TX) | 100 hrs | Prometric | $145–$160 | 24 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Utah(UT) | 100 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ies (Headmaster) via TMU system | $145 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Vermont(VT) | 80 hrs | Excel Testing (exceltestingvt.com) — confirmed as Vermont's testing provider on the official DLP NATCEP page | $116.50 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Virginia(VA) | 120 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P) | $180 | 12 | 1 year | March 2026 |
| Washington(WA) | 108 hrs | Credentia (NNAAP) | $285 | 0 | Annual (on or before birthday each year) | March 2026 |
| West Virginia(WV) | 120 hrs | Professional Healthcare Development (PHD) | $175 | 12 | 2 years | March 2026 |
| Wisconsin(WI)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ies LLP / Headmaster LLP via TestMaster Universe (TMU) | $137.75 (standard written knowledge + skills test) | 12 | 2 years (24-month certification period) | March 2026 |
| Wyoming(WY) | 75 hrs | D&S Diversified Technologies (Headmaster) via TestMaster Universe (TMU) | $247 | 24 | 2 years (even-numbered years, October 1 - December 31) | March 2026 |
